However, accepting 'HIS' Will cannot come naturally unless one has developed their true relationship with 'HIM' , and share a bond of love with abandon
That has to be developed first. Bhakti towards that Shri Hari is the essential and natural thing that cannot be skipped before surrender - the end step.
Also, merely looking at Bhagvad GitA impersonally may not help.
Attachment to the beautiful sweet transcendental Supreme Lord automatically brings detachment from the world. If you are too engrossed in watching something very beautiful, you hardly notice that
* someone quietly took something from your hand (could well be your car keys)
* someone put a blanket or warm jacket on your shoulders
* someone was laughing at you behind your back or spread rumors in the newspaper/office/neighbourhood
* someone wrote an exaggerated article in a magazine praising and glorifying you.
In all these cases - materially ishTa (favourable) or anishTa (unfavourable), you are oblivious, indifferent, unaware, because you are too engrossed in watching that
something beautiful. That something beautiful is KRshNa Mukunda MAdhava Hari Govinda GopAl
